1000 M, Chicago, by Helmut Jahn
Situated within the Historic Michigan Avenue District of Chicago, 1000 M is a 73-storey skyscraper spanning 788 ft (240 metres), that consists of an angular base topped with a curved edge tower.
Initially, the tower was deliberate to achieve 832 ft (254 metres) tall, however restrictions within the space induced the builders to scale back the peak. The tower’s topped out in late summer season 2023.

Two Manhattan West, Manhattan, by SOM
Two Manhattan West is certainly one of a pair of towers supported by “mega columns” at their bases.
It’s a part of the Manhattan West growth, which covers greater than seven million sq. ft mixed (650,321 sq. metres), with a masterplan by SOM that features residential, retail, resort and workplace areas simply north of New York’s Excessive Line.
After 9 years of growth, the undertaking can be accomplished in early 2024.

Sixth and Guadalupe, Austin, by Gensler
Becoming a member of a number of skyscrapers below development in Austin, Gensler’s Sixth and Guadalupe will attain 875 ft (267 metres) excessive and encompass two industrial glass and metal volumes atop a podium.
It should host residential and workplace packages, in addition to the town’s highest sky pool deck.
Wilson Tower, Austin, by HKS
The Wilson Tower by HKS was set to be the tallest constructing in Texas at 80 storeys earlier than its top was halved after an unsuccessful evaluation in January 2023.
Now spanning 45 storeys, a brand new iteration of the design maintains the brise soleil wrapped facade, whereas the workforce plans to regulate the bottom flooring programming.

JPMorgan Chase headquarters, Manhattan, by Foster + Companions
Topped out in November 2023, the brand new JPMorgan Chase headquarters by Foster + Companions can be New York’s “largest all-electric tower”, in response to the structure studio.
Situated at 270 Park Avenue, it has 60 storeys and reaches 1,388 ft (423 metres) excessive, with a stilted base raised 80 ft (27 metres) off the bottom.

Waterline, Austin, by KPF
Estimated to be accomplished in 2026, the 1,022-foot-tall (312 metres) mixed-used Waterline tower is about to be the tallest within the state of Texas, unseating the JPMorgan Chase Tower in Houston.
Situated alongside Waller Creek, the constructing will encompass 74 storeys distributed throughout three distinct volumes and separated by open-air areas supported by surrounding columns.

The Waldorf Astoria Miami, Miami, by Sieger Suarez Architects and Carlos Ott
Set to be Miami’s first supertall skyscraper, in response to developer PMG, the Waldorf Astoria Miami will include 100 storeys and attain 1,049 ft (319.7 metres) excessive.
Situated in Downtown Miami, it consists of 9 offset cubes meant to stress the construction’s suspension and top, which can host the five-star Waldorf Astoria resort in addition to personal residences.

Tower 36, Miami, by KPF
Unanimously authorized as of October 2023, Tower 36 situated in Miami’s Design District can be 635 ft (193 metres) tall and would be the tallest workplace constructing within the district, in response to KPF.
The constructing will encompass a tapered tower atop an oblong base, with terraces on all workplace flooring which are detailed with mild bronze soffit accents.
